Who we are:

For 75 years, NATO’s mission has been to preserve peace and security in the Alliance for nearly one billion citizens. The NATO Communications and Information Agency (NCIA) and its predecessors have worked tirelessly in providing the means that enable the connectedness and togetherness that keep our Alliance strong. We are the NCIA, a team of 3000 civilian and military staff in 29 locations throughout Europe, North America and Asia.

Our technology and cyber experts allow NATO to conduct critical operations, protect NATO’s airspace, make data-driven decisions, defend against cyber-attacks, secure NATO networks and maintain superiority in space. About the job:

Based in Northwood, United Kingdom you will join the Agency as we embark on a journey to transform our IT services to support NATO’s Digital Endeavour. You will join CSU Northwood, which is the leading provider of Communications and Information System (CIS) products and services to locally based NATO entities such as the Allied Maritime Command (MARCOM). CSU Northwood enables end-to-end CIS services and manages critical technological capabilities during peacetime, crisis and war.

We are looking for a driven and enthusiastic Senior Technician (Information System Administration) who will take on the following roles and responsibilities:

• Assist in the administration of shore-based services for a variety of command and control information systems in support of MARCOM, with support to the following critical services: MCCIS (Maritime Command and Control Information System), Joint Tactical Chat (J-Chat), Tac-Sat, Email;
• Works as part of a shift team giving 24 hour support to MARCOM;
• Delivers, activates, and maintains end user applications;
• Provides support to other high priority services such as TOPFAS, LOGFAS, ICC, NIRIS, AirC2IS, Core-GIS, MSA, and NCOP.

About you:

The valuable knowledge and experience that you bring to this role are:

• Higher vocational training in a relevant discipline with 2 years post-related experience. Or a secondary educational qualification with 4 years post-related experience.
• Strong experience in network management, system monitoring, software packaging and/or software development;
• At least 2 years recent experience in troubleshooting and patching, and with functional applications within Windows and UNIX in a large scale ICT service-oriented environment;
• Knowledge of XMPP chat systems;
• Fluency in English, both written and spoken.
